Great Britain begins investing more in Kazakhstan
Over the past 10 years, direct investment from the UK to Kazakhstan has amounted to 8.8 billion US dollars, Strategy2050.kz refers to Finprom.kz.
Great Britain is one of the main strategic partners of Kazakhstan. According to the results of the H1, the gross inflow of direct investment from the UK to Kazakhstan has increased by 17.2% and amounted to 336.5 million US dollars (a year earlier - 287 million US dollars).
In general, in 2018 the gross inflow of direct investment reached 593.1 million US dollars, an increase of 11.1% compared to 2017 (533.8 million US dollars).
For 12 months of 2018, trade turnover between Kazakhstan and the United Kingdom amounted to 1.3 billion US dollars, a slight decrease of 1.9% per year. The main share in the turnover is the export of Kazakhstan’s goods and services - 63%, or 793.9 million US dollars, while import from the UK reached 466.8 million US dollars, or 37%.
At the same time, in January-August this year, trade turnover between the countries has decreased by 18% compared to the same period last year and amounted to 678.4 million US dollars. The reason for the decline was a decrease in export from Kazakhstan to the UK by 30.2%.
As of the end of September this year, 644 legal entities, branches and representative offices with British participation have been registered in Kazakhstan, of which 395 are active. There are 345 small, 20 medium-sized and 30 large companies with British capital in Kazakhstan.
According to the Ministry of Labor and Social Protection, 1.4 thousand labor migrants from the UK work in Kazakhstan.
The most attractive industries in Kazakhstan for UK investors are professional, scientific and technical activities: 7.8 billion US dollars, or 34.3% of the total. Meanwhile, 5.3 billion US dollars has been invested in public administration and defence, as well as compulsory social security. Closing the top three industries with the largest amount of British investment are transportation, accommodation and food: 2.6 billion US dollars.
Investors from the United Kingdom also significantly financed financial and insurance activities (2.4 billion US dollars) and mining and quarrying (1.8 billion US dollars).
